`
#rethink#
  • 浏览: 47482 次
  • 性别: Icon_minigender_1
  • 来自: 厦门
社区版块
存档分类
最新评论

搜索引擎spider整理

阅读更多

百度

百度的spider的user agent都会包含 Baiduspider 字符串。

相关资料:http://www.baidu.com/search/spider.htm

google

google的spider的user agent都会包含  Googlebot 字符串。

相关资料:http://www.google.com/bot.html

soso

soso的spider的user agent都会包含 Sosospider 字符串

相关资料:http://help.soso.com/webspider.htm 

sogou

sogou的spider的user agent都会包含 Sogou web spider 字符串

相关资料:http://www.sogou.com/docs/help/webmasters.htm#07

 

其他的也都差不多。。。可以自行查看下网站的access log。

 

如何通过php程序控制 spider 的行为?

通过 $_SERVER["HTTP_USER_AGENT"] 获取来访者的 user agent,然后判断是否含有相应的搜索引擎spider的特定字符串,再采取后续动作就可以了。

 

<!--<br /><br />Code highlighting produced by Actipro CodeHighlighter (freeware)<br />http://www.CodeHighlighter.com/<br /><br />--><?php
$user_agent = $_SERVER["HTTP_USER_AGENT"];

if ( eregi("Googlebot",$user_agent) )
{
    
// is google's spider access, you can do something for it~
}
?> 

 

分享到:
评论

相关推荐

    搜索引擎,spider抓取

    搜索引擎是互联网上的一种重要工具,它的核心功能是通过爬虫(Spider)技术抓取网络上的信息,然后对抓取的数据进行处理和索引,以便用户能够快速、准确地找到所需内容。在这里,我们将深入探讨“搜索引擎,spider...

    DIV+CSS网页制作对搜索引擎优化的优势分析整理.pdf

    DIV+CSS网页制作对搜索引擎优化的优势分析整理 DIV+CSS网页制作技术的优势在于其符合W3C国际标准,能够将表现与内容分离,提高搜索引擎对网页的索引效率,提高页面浏览速度,易于维护和改版。同时,DIV+CSS网页...

    搜索引擎 工作原理

    1. **信息的抓取**:搜索引擎通过一种称为“爬虫”(Spider 或 Web Crawler)的程序自动访问网站,抓取网页数据。爬虫按照一定的规则浏览网页,收集HTML代码和其他相关内容。 2. **索引的构建**:抓取到的数据会被...

    搜索引擎工作原理

    网页抓取是搜索引擎工作的第一步,它主要依靠网络爬虫(Spider)来完成。网络爬虫是一种自动程序,用于访问互联网上的各个网站并抓取页面内容。具体来说: 1. **跟踪链接访问页面**:爬虫会从一些预先设定的URL开始...

    浅析搜索引擎原理及使用技巧

    1. **搜集信息**:搜索引擎通过自动化的网络爬虫程序(Spider)在网络上爬取网页信息。爬虫程序会沿着网页间的链接不断深入,理论上可以覆盖互联网上的大部分网页。 2. **整理信息**(建立索引):搜集来的信息会被...

    搜索引擎整理

    根据给定文件的标题“搜索引擎整理”及描述“一些对搜索引擎有帮助的概念,对于搜索引擎的编程有帮助”,我们可以深入探讨一系列关键知识点,包括搜索引擎的工作原理、网络爬虫技术、HTTP协议的理解、以及如何利用...

    [搜索引擎-信息检索实践].pdf

    搜索引擎的工作原理通常包括网络爬虫(Crawler)或蜘蛛(Spider)对网页进行索引,搜索引擎算法对索引的内容进行处理和排序,以及查询接口展示结果给用户。核心组成部分包含网页抓取、索引构建、查询处理、搜索算法...

    搜索引擎工作原理.pdf

    全文搜索引擎如Google、百度,它们的核心是网络机器人(Spider或Crawlers)。这些软件在互联网上遍历网页,通过链接从一个页面跳转到另一个,收集大量网页信息。收集到的网页数据会被分析处理,运用相关度算法建立...

    第1章 搜索引擎概述

    搜索引擎并非直接搜索整个互联网,而是通过预先整理的网页索引数据库来提供搜索服务。一个完整的搜索引擎通常包括四个主要步骤:首先,使用爬虫程序(Spider System)自动抓取互联网上的网页;接着,分析系统程序...

    搜索引擎-本科毕业论文(20210809123423).pdf

    文中深入探讨了搜索引擎的技术细节,比如网络爬虫(Web spider)的设计和实现、搜索引擎索引的构建以及搜索结果的排序算法。网络爬虫用于在互联网上搜集网页内容,是搜索引擎数据收集的基础。 在技术实现方面,本...

    关于辩论问题解析:如何在辩论与工作中中应用搜索引擎.pdf

    分类目录型搜索引擎通过人工分类整理网络资源,而基于关键词的搜索引擎允许用户输入逻辑组合的关键词,通过算法返回包含这些关键词的网址。 搜索引擎的工作方式之一是使用蜘蛛程序(Spider)自动爬取网页,提取每个...

    搜索引擎原理

    蜘蛛程序(Spider),又称网络爬虫,是搜索引擎中最基础的部分之一。它的主要任务是遍历互联网上的所有可访问网页,并将这些网页的信息存储下来。蜘蛛程序的工作流程如下: 1. **起始URL**:蜘蛛程序从一组预先设定...

    搜索引擎工作原理简单模拟

    总的来说,搜索引擎的工作就像中医整理草药,采集网页信息,剔除非本质部分,提炼关键词,根据其价值进行分类存储,最后根据用户的需求快速准确地提供相关信息。这一过程涉及到大量技术和策略,旨在提供最相关、最有...

    搜索引擎代码

    E桶金行业搜索引擎系统(包含多线程客户端蜘蛛系统) V1.6 版发布! E桶金行业搜索引擎 特别适用于超大、中型信息门户、行业门户、电子商务等网站使用。 它是一款真正意义上的搜索引擎:具有自己的蜘蛛、分词、索引...

    管理学SEO相关的搜索引擎技术PPT学习教案.pptx

    网络蜘蛛(又称为Web Spider或搜索引擎机器人)是搜索引擎不可或缺的组成部分。其作用在于通过互联网上的链接自动遍历和抓取网页内容。网络蜘蛛的抓取策略分为深度优先和广度优先两种。深度优先策略着重于深入探索...

    搜索引擎工作原理三个阶段简介.docx

    ### 搜索引擎工作原理三个阶段简介 #### 一、爬行和抓取 搜索引擎的工作流程首先从爬行和抓取开始,这是整个搜索系统数据采集的基础。在这个阶段,搜索引擎会派出特殊的程序,俗称“蜘蛛”或“爬虫”,来访问...

    小型个人搜索引擎的研究与分析开题报告

    - **Spider技术**:研究爬虫技术在搜索引擎中的应用方式及其重要性。 - **现有搜索引擎方法**:对比分析国内外主流搜索引擎的特点和技术路线。 ##### 2. 研究阶段 - **算法选择**:通过对现有搜索引擎算法的比较,...

    SEO(搜索引擎优化)中级进阶知识1

    SEO的核心在于优化网站,以便于搜索引擎蜘蛛(Spider)能够更好地抓取和索引网站的内容。由于搜索引擎蜘蛛主要读取HTML代码,因此如果网站的导航或文本内容采用了框架(Frames)、图片、JavaScript或Flash等形式,可能...

Global site tag (gtag.js) - Google Analytics